Introduction
Johnny Flynn & The Sussex Wit are an English folk rock band signed to Lost Highway. They are fronted by Johnny Flynn (also known as Joe Flynn), an actor, poet and songwriter who cites W.B. Yeats and Shakespeare among his influences. He is a member of the 'Propeller' theatre troupe, acting in several plays including Twelfth Night. Band members of 'The Sussex Wit' include Matt Edmonds, Adam Beach, Joe Zeitlin, Lillie Flynn and Johnny Flynn.
Flynn is a graduate of the Bedales school, which he attended on scholarship. The school's recent alumni include Lily Allen, Luke Pritchard of the Kooks and Patrick Wolf.
Critical Acclaim
Flynn was chosen as one of Fricke's Picks in Rolling Stone magazine, August, 2008. Critic David Fricke called his debut A Larum "marvelous" and "buoyant." He has also been called "the next poster boy of the nu-folk scene" by the London Times.
Flynn has also began to wield an influence over up and coming bands, such as Daljit Dhaliwal, a four-piece from Leeds who name-check him in their song 'Matilda'.
